Number patterns: subtract the same number each time

This topic explores number patterns that involve subtracting the same number each time. This type of sequence of numbers is known as a descending arithmetic sequence because it changes by the same amount each time and gets smaller each time. Let's start by looking at a simple number pattern:

12 , 10 , 8 , 6 , _ , _ ...

What comes next? To find out, let's first look at the differences between each pair of numbers:

  • 10 - 12 = -2
  • 8 - 10 = -2
  • 6 - 8 = -2

You can see that in each step, we take away 2 from the previous number to get the next number in the sequence. Now, let's use this rule to find the next number:

6 - 2 = 4

So, the next number in the pattern is 4. The sequence now looks like this:

12 , 10 , 8 , 6 , 4 , _ ...

If we do the next number in the sequence, it will be 4 - 2 which is 2,

12 , 10 , 8 , 6 , 4 , 2 ...


So always remember the following steps when identifying the next number in a pattern that subtracts the same number each time:

  1. Identify the difference between each pair of numbers.
  2. Subtact this difference from the last number in the sequence.
  3. That gives you the next number in the sequence.
